Modern ECUs expose multiple diagnostic services over OBD (UDS – Unified Diagnostic Services, KWP – Keyword Protocol, or manufacturer-specific protocols). The protection calibration edits the ECU’s access control to запрет на считывание данных из памяти from flash areas containing your calibration, while preserving write/programming, dealer updates and diagnostics (where platform allows).

What OBD Reading Protection Does
A readout usually leverages seed-key access, diagnostic service $22 (ReadDataByIdentifier), $23 (ReadMemoryByAddress), $27 (SecurityAccess), or vendor-defined routines. The Защита от считывания данных OBD calibration modifies the ECU’s access control and/or read routine mapping to prevent memory readback from flash areas that contain your calibration.
- Программирование (запись/прошивка) – updated files can still be written via OBD, master tools, and bench/boot methods remain unaffected
- Обновления для дилеров – manufacturer software updates stay operational where supported by the platform
- Standard diagnostics – DTC (Diagnostic Trouble Code) read/clear, live data, adaptations, and service functions remain available
- Virtual read – in many ECUs, tools can fetch stock file from database, but reading your actual tuned image via OBD is blocked

Technical Notes
- How it works: modifies ECU access control tables and/or diagnostic service handlers to deny memory read operations while preserving write and diagnostic access
- What stays accessible: DTCs (Diagnostic Trouble Codes), live data streams, actuator tests, adaptations, coding functions
- Tool compatibility: works with master tools that write via OBD; slave/clone tools behavior may vary depending on implementation
- Reversibility: protection can be disabled by flashing a non-protected file (your backup or new tune without protection flag)
- Bench/boot access: physical bench reading methods (BDM – Background Debug Mode, JTAG, boot mode) can still read the ECU if someone has physical access – this protection targets OBD port specifically
- Dealer interaction: manufacturer diagnostic tools typically use different authentication levels and may retain read access; protection primarily targets aftermarket tuning tools
- Always keep an unprotected backup of your calibration file for your own records
- Test write functionality and diagnostics after first protected file installation
- Document which vehicles have protected files for your service records
- Inform customers that dealer updates may overwrite protection (and the tune itself)
- Consider bench/boot reading prevention for highest security (requires hardware modifications)
